    Comments Thread For: Gabe Rosado: I Thought I Would Be Strong Tonight, I Felt Tight

    AT&T Stadium, Arlington, Texas - As the co-main event Philly's "King" Gabriel Rosado (23-10, 13 KOs) battled Willie "El Mongoose" Monroe, Jr. (21-2, 6 KOs), of Rochester, NY in a 12-round match for the vacant WBO Intercontinental Middleweight. Starting out, the fighters tested each other as they kept their distance by using jabs and counterpunches.
